Description
This RRTC located within the Department of Psychiatry at the University of Illinois at Chicago creates, modifies, and improves self-directed models of medical care and mental health services that promote recovery, health, and employment for people with psychiatric disabilities and co-occuring medical condition by promoting self-determination and full community participation.
Services Provided
The Health & Recovery Solutions Suite - tools, curricula, and manuals that help people with mental illnesses, their supporters, service providers, and policymakers to promote self-directed recovery of health and wellness.
The Health & Recovery Solutions Academy for Policymakers - policy webinars, podcasts, and resources; legislative briefings; and online technical assistance.
The Health & Recovery Solutions Science Showcase - features research tools; recent publications on self-directed recovery and health care integration; webinars and podcasts on disability research topics, and the Center’s research and evaluation results.
